In Texas, two neighbors on the same street can pay very different premiums for nearly identical homes because each carrier builds its own model of what hail damage or wind claims will cost in your ZIP code. One insurer might price your roof age aggressively while another focuses on distance to the fire station, and deductibles for wind and hail are often percentage-based—meaning a 2 percent wind deductible on a $250,000 home leaves you covering the first $5,000 out of pocket. The carrier you choose shapes both what you pay now and what you'll owe when you file.

Childress sits in an area with medium hail risk and medium tornado risk, so your homeowners policy will almost certainly carry a separate wind-and-hail deductible, and standard policies exclude flood damage even when heavy rain follows a storm. If a hailstorm cracks your windshield and dents your roof in the same afternoon, you're navigating two deductibles, two claims, and two adjusters unless your auto and home coverage align in ways that make the process simpler.
